服务器配置怎么搭建
服务器配置是IT基础设施的核心环节,直接决定了业务系统的性能、稳定性和安全性,一套合理的服务器配置需结合业务负载、预算、技术架构等多维度因素,通过科学的选型、部署与优化,实现资源高效利用与风险有效规避,本文将从硬件选型、系统搭建、网络安全、应用部署到高可用设计全流程展开,结合行业经验与酷番云的实战案例,提供系统化指导。

硬件选型与基础物理配置
硬件选型是服务器配置的基石,需根据业务负载特性(计算密集型、I/O密集型、内存密集型)、性能指标(延迟、吞吐量)及预算综合决策。
-
核心组件选型原则:
- CPU:多核架构更适用于并发任务(如Web服务器、数据库),单核主频高则适合计算密集型应用(如视频编码),电商平台的Web服务器需选多核CPU(如Intel Xeon E5-2650 v4,16核32线程),而视频转码服务器则优先考虑高主频CPU(如Intel Xeon Gold 5218,2.3GHz)。
- 内存(RAM):内存容量直接影响多任务处理能力,Web服务器建议内存≥8GB(轻量级),数据库服务器需≥16GB(如MySQL),大数据分析场景可配置≥64GB。
- 存储:SSD(固态硬盘)适合高I/O场景(如数据库、Web缓存),HDD(机械硬盘)适合大容量存储(如日志、备份数据),酷番云在为某在线教育客户搭建平台时,采用“100GB SSD + 500GB HDD”组合:SSD用于课程视频(I/O密集型)、HDD用于用户数据(大容量存储)。
- 网络:双网卡(主网卡用于业务流量,备网卡用于监控/备份)可提升可靠性;10Gbps以上网卡适合高带宽业务(如视频直播、大数据传输)。
- 电源:冗余电源(1+1或N+1)可避免单点故障,尤其适用于关键业务(如金融、医疗)。
-
酷番云经验案例:
某企业需搭建在线教育平台(包含视频直播、课程管理、用户交互),属于混合负载,酷番云技术团队通过负载分析,推荐配置:- CPU:Intel Xeon E5-2650 v4(16核32线程,支持多任务并发);
- 内存:16GB(初期);
- 存储:100GB SSD(I/O需求)+ 500GB HDD(大容量存储);
- 网络:双10Gbps网卡(主网卡业务流量,备网卡监控/备份);
- 电源:2U机箱1+1冗余电源(保障高可靠性)。
操作系统安装与基础环境搭建
操作系统是服务器的基础载体,选择稳定、轻量、易管理的系统至关重要。
-
系统选择:
- Linux:CentOS 7/8、Ubuntu 18.04/20.04是服务器主流选择,CentOS适合企业级场景(内核稳定、社区支持强),Ubuntu适合开发/测试环境(更新快、生态丰富)。
- Windows Server:适合需Active Directory、Exchange等企业级功能的场景(如ERP、CRM)。
-
安装流程:

- 光盘引导启动:插入系统安装介质(U盘/ISO文件),进入安装界面;
- 磁盘分区:创建系统分区(/boot)、根分区(/)、交换分区(swap,内存≥2GB时可不配置);
- 网络配置:设置静态IP地址(如192.168.1.100)、子网掩码(255.255.255.0)、网关(192.168.1.1)、DNS(如8.8.8.8);
- 系统更新:安装完成后,立即执行
yum update -y(CentOS)或apt update && apt upgrade -y(Ubuntu),安装必要开发工具(如gcc、make)和服务器软件(如Nginx、MySQL)。
-
酷番云经验:
为某金融客户搭建数据库服务器时,选择CentOS 8(内核稳定,支持最新硬件驱动),安装过程中禁用不必要服务(如selinux默认开启,根据需求调整),并立即更新系统补丁(yum update -y),确保系统安全性与兼容性。
网络配置与安全加固
网络配置直接影响服务器可达性与安全性,需重点保障业务流量稳定、风险可控。
-
基础网络设置:
- IP地址分配:静态IP适合固定IP业务(如企业内网服务器),动态IP(DHCP)适合移动或动态场景(如云服务器)。
- DNS解析:配置主DNS(如114.114.114.114)和备用DNS(如8.8.4.4),避免域名解析失败。
-
安全加固:
- 防火墙配置:Linux系统常用
ufw(Ubuntu)或iptables(CentOS),仅开放业务所需端口(如Web服务80/443、SSH 22),关闭其他端口,Web服务器仅开放80(HTTP)和443(HTTPS),关闭3306(MySQL)、3307(备数据库)等非必要端口。 - 安全组/防火墙策略:云环境中,通过安全组(如阿里云/酷番云)限制入站流量,仅允许指定IP段访问(如公司内网IP段),酷番云为某电商平台配置云服务器安全组,仅开放22(SSH)、80(HTTP)、443(HTTPS)端口,关闭所有其他端口,有效降低安全风险。
- 防火墙配置:Linux系统常用
应用服务部署与性能优化
根据业务类型(Web、数据库、文件存储等)部署对应服务,并通过优化提升性能。
-
服务部署:

- Web服务:Nginx(轻量、高性能)适合静态资源分发,Apache(功能丰富)适合动态应用,酷番云为某SaaS客户部署在线文档管理系统,选择Nginx作为反向代理,部署后通过调整配置文件(如
worker_processes auto、worker_connections 1024)优化并发能力。 - 数据库服务:MySQL(开源、成熟)适合通用场景,PostgreSQL(强一致性)适合金融/金融场景,数据库需配置主从复制(读写分离)、索引优化等。
- 文件存储:NFS(网络文件系统)适合局域网共享,S3(对象存储)适合云原生场景。
- Web服务:Nginx(轻量、高性能)适合静态资源分发,Apache(功能丰富)适合动态应用,酷番云为某SaaS客户部署在线文档管理系统,选择Nginx作为反向代理,部署后通过调整配置文件(如
-
性能优化:
- 缓存应用:Redis(内存数据库)适合缓存热门数据(如用户信息、商品列表),减少数据库压力,酷番云为客户部署Redis后,系统响应时间从2秒降低至0.5秒。
- 监控与调优:使用
top、htop(CPU/内存监控)、iostat(磁盘IO监控)、netstat(网络状态)等工具实时查看资源使用情况,酷番云通过Prometheus+Grafana监控服务器指标,发现某时段CPU占用率超过80%,经排查为数据库慢查询,通过优化SQL语句(添加索引)后,CPU占用率降至30%以下。
高可用与容灾设计
高可用(HA)与容灾是保障业务连续性的关键,需通过多节点部署、数据同步、故障转移实现。
- 数据库主从复制:主库负责写操作,从库负责读操作,实现读写分离与故障转移,酷番云为某电商客户搭建MySQL主从复制,主库配置在云服务器A,从库配置在云服务器B,通过MySQL复制协议同步数据,当主库故障时,自动切换到从库。
- 负载均衡:使用Nginx(软件负载均衡)或硬件负载均衡器(如F5),将流量分发到多台服务器,提升系统可用性,酷番云为某大型社区搭建负载均衡集群,使用Nginx作为反向代理,配置多个后端服务器,通过轮询算法分发请求,当某台服务器故障时,Nginx自动剔除该服务器。
- 定期备份:使用Veeam、rsync等工具定期备份数据,存储在云存储(如对象存储)或本地磁盘,确保数据安全,酷番云为客户配置每日全量备份+每小时增量备份,备份文件存储在对象存储中,设置自动删除策略(保留30天),避免存储空间不足。
相关问答(FAQs)
-
Q:服务器配置中,CPU和内存的最优比例是多少?
A:服务器CPU与内存比例需结合业务负载类型调整,Web服务器(如Nginx+PHP)通常为1:4-1:8(例如4核CPU配16GB内存);数据库服务器(如MySQL)约为1:2-1:4(例如8核CPU配16GB内存);内存密集型应用(如大数据分析)可更高(如1:10),实际配置需通过负载测试(如JMeter)验证,避免资源浪费或性能瓶颈。 -
Q:如何避免服务器配置后出现性能瓶颈?
A:关键在于“动态监控+资源弹性调整”,首先部署Prometheus+Grafana等监控工具,实时收集CPU、内存、磁盘IO等指标,设置告警阈值(如CPU > 80%持续5分钟);根据监控数据分析资源趋势,当利用率超过阈值时,通过云平台弹性伸缩功能(如自动扩容)增加服务器数量;定期优化(如数据库索引、系统参数调整),确保服务器始终处于最佳性能状态,酷番云客户通过监控发现内存占用过高,立即扩容内存并调整系统参数,使性能提升30%。
国内权威文献来源
- 《计算机网络》(第7版),谢希仁,电子工业出版社,2020年。
- 《Linux操作系统教程》(第5版),郭志华,清华大学出版社,2019年。
- 《服务器配置与管理》,杨明,机械工业出版社,2021年。
- 《云计算架构与实践》,张三,人民邮电出版社,2022年。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/272871.html

